Sterling Heights, MI — Yesterday, Americans for Prosperity–Michigan hosted an engaging discussion with Congressman John James focused on how extending the Working Family Tax Cuts will help Michigan families keep more of what they earn.
Rep. James underscored the importance of empowering hardworking families:
“Every Michigander deserves the chance to build a life of security and opportunity. These tax cuts are about giving working families breathing room and the freedom to plan for their future instead of worrying about Washington taking more of their paycheck.”
AFP-MI State Director Tim Golding highlighted how this policy aligns with AFP’s mission to make life more affordable for all Michiganders:
“We’re proud to partner with leaders like Congressman James who understand that the best way to strengthen our communities is by letting people keep more of what they earn. The Working Family Tax Cuts are a commonsense way to help families get ahead and ensure Michigan remains a great place to live and work.”
The event drew community members, local business owners, and activists eager to learn how recent tax policies affect their households and to share firsthand stories about the cost of living in Michigan.
